@tragicmj yes, in the context returned by useSpotlightTour you have the method goTo(index), which should allow you to jump to any step. You can also use the current property in case you need to know the current step:

const { current, goTo, next } = useSpotlightTour();

const conditionalNext = (): void => {
  current === 0
    ? goTo(condition ? 3 : 1)
    : next()
};

However, I noticed the goTo(index) function is missing in the renders props of the TourStep component. I think that's something we can improve 🙂
